Bacon-Wrapped Jalapeno Thingies

20 jalapenos
2 (8 oz.) package of cream cheese, softened
1 (16 oz.) package of bacon

1. Heat oven to 375 degrees.
2. Cut the jalapenos in half, lengthwise. Scrape out the seeds, CAREFULLY!! Use a spoon, but even then, using gloves wouldn't hurt. I can't figure out how to have my hands NOT burning after this process.
3. Cut the bacon slices into thirds, you can do this without even separating the hunk of bacon. Hunk. That's a cooking term.
4. Fill each jalapeno half with cream cheese, wrap with a third piece of bacon, and stick a toothpick through it.
5. Put them on a pan, preferably a pan with a rack underneath it so that the bacon grease can drip down below. I used a broiler pan and it worked just fine!
6. Bake for 20-25 minutes. If the bacon doesn't appear done, then put the oven on broil and bake a few more minutes. Enjoy!!

Disclaimer: These are hot!! If you want even more heat, then leave the seeds in them. But don't say I didn't warn ya!!
